Key Features
The Blink Video Doorbell shows many tools that boost your home safety:
-
Two-way Audio:
The built-in speaker and mic let you talk quickly. You can greet a guest or warn a trespasser without stepping outside. -
HD Video:
The camera plays clear HD video. It helps you see who stands at your door. This clear view adds a strong layer of safety. -
Motion Detection Alerts:
Smart sensors watch the door. They send fast alerts to your phone when they see movement. -
Chime App Alerts:
The Blink app makes sound alerts too. It tells you immediately when a visitor comes or a package drops. -
Alexa Enabled:
The doorbell works with Alexa. You can ask, “Who is there?” and get an answer. This voice control makes it very user friendly. -
Wired or Wire-free:
You can mount it with wires or without. This gives you freedom to fit your own home setup.
Pros & Cons
Like all tools, the Blink Video Doorbell has its strong and weak points.

Pros:
- User-Friendly Installation:
Clear steps let most people set it up in minutes. - Affordable Price:
At $32.99, it offers safety without a high cost. - Versatile Functionality:
The option to install it wired or wire-free suits many homes. - Real-time Alerts:
Quick phone alerts keep you updated all the time.
Cons:
- Battery Life Concerns:
Some note the battery could work longer. - Inconsistent Video Quality:
Not all users agree on the HD video clarity. - Functionality Variance:
A few mention glitches with motion sensing and the app.
Who Is It For?
The Blink Video Doorbell is best for homeowners who want a low-cost, smart door sensor. It suits anyone in a smart home who uses Alexa. Families, renters, and online shoppers can use the two-way talk and motion alerts to track visitors and packages. But if you need high-end video or long battery life, it may not match your wants.
